Chang Ryul (born February 14, 1989) is a South Korean actor and model. He is known for his roles in dramas such as Daily Dose of Sunshine, My Name, Stranger Season 2, The Golden Spoon and The Scandal of Chunhwa. He also appeared in films including Master, Detective K: Secret of the Living Dead, and Jo Pil-ho: The Dawning Rage.
